The Guardian's Ghostly Grasp: A Haunting Touch from the Beyond

In the quaint town of Lighthouse Bay, nestled between the towering cliffs and the relentless waves of the Atlantic Ocean, there stood an old lighthouse that had seen better days. Its once-robust structure now creaked and groaned under the weight of time, and its once-shiny lantern had long been replaced by a flickering bulb that barely illuminated the dark, foggy nights.

The townsfolk spoke in hushed tones of the lighthouse, their voices tinged with fear and reverence. They whispered of a guardian spirit that watched over the lighthouse, protecting it from the evil that lurked in the shadows. It was said that the guardian had been there since the lighthouse's inception, a silent sentinel against the encroaching darkness.

Evelyn, a young woman with a thirst for adventure and a heart full of curiosity, had always been fascinated by the lighthouse's legend. She had heard the tales of the guardian spirit, but she had never believed in the supernatural. To her, the lighthouse was just a curious landmark, a relic of the past that held no more significance than the weathered signpost at the town's entrance.

One stormy night, as the wind howled and the waves crashed against the cliffs, Evelyn decided to prove her skepticism. She had heard that the lighthouse's lantern was said to be the source of the guardian's power, and she was determined to uncover the truth. With a lantern in hand and a determined spirit, she set out for the lighthouse, her heart pounding with excitement.

As she approached the lighthouse, the fog clung to her like a shroud, and the air grew colder with each step. She could hear the distant sound of the waves, mingling with the eerie howl of the wind. She reached the lighthouse's door, its wooden planks groaning under the pressure of the storm, and pushed it open.

The interior of the lighthouse was dark and musty, the scent of old wood and saltwater filling her nostrils. She flicked on her lantern, and the light danced across the walls, revealing the age and wear of the place. She made her way up the creaking staircase, her breath coming in short, rapid gasps.

At the top, she found the lantern room, a small, enclosed space that held the lighthouse's most important relic. The lantern itself was a magnificent piece of craftsmanship, its glass etched with intricate designs that seemed to shift and move as she watched. She reached out to touch it, and a chill ran down her spine.

Suddenly, the lantern began to glow with an eerie light, and Evelyn felt a strange presence in the room. She turned to see a figure standing in the corner, cloaked in darkness, but with eyes that seemed to pierce through the fog. It was the guardian spirit, a ghostly apparition that seemed to emanate from the lantern itself.

"Who dares to enter my domain?" the guardian's voice echoed through the room, a chilling sound that sent shivers down Evelyn's spine.

Evelyn stood frozen, her heart pounding in her chest. "I came to see the truth behind the legend," she stammered, her voice trembling.

The guardian's eyes narrowed, and a faint, ghostly smile played across its lips. "The truth is a dangerous thing, young woman. It can change your life forever."

Evelyn's curiosity was piqued. "What is the truth, guardian?"

The guardian stepped forward, its presence growing more intense. "The lantern holds a secret, a secret that has been hidden for centuries. It is the source of the guardian's power, and it protects a secret that could change the fate of all who dare to uncover it."

Evelyn's eyes widened in realization. "The secret of the lighthouse?"

The guardian nodded. "Yes, and it is a secret that must remain hidden. The lantern's light is the key to the guardian's power, and without it, the guardian cannot protect the secret."

Evelyn's mind raced with questions. "What is the secret, guardian?"

The guardian paused, as if pondering the weight of the words. "The secret is the guardian itself. The guardian is not just a spirit, but a being of immense power, bound to the lighthouse and the town of Lighthouse Bay. The guardian has been protecting the town for centuries, but it cannot do so without the lantern's light."

Evelyn's heart sank. "So, if I take the lantern, the guardian will be weakened?"

The guardian nodded. "Yes, and if the guardian is weakened, the secret will be exposed, and the balance of power in the town will be shattered."

Evelyn's mind was a whirlwind of thoughts. She had come to the lighthouse to prove her skepticism, but now she found herself face-to-face with a truth that could change everything. She looked into the guardian's eyes, seeing the fear and determination that had driven it for centuries.

"Then I must take the lantern," Evelyn said, her voice steady. "I must protect the secret and the guardian."

The guardian's eyes softened, and a faint smile played across its lips. "You are a brave woman, Evelyn. But be warned, the path ahead will be fraught with danger."

Evelyn took a deep breath, her resolve solidifying. "I am ready."

With that, she reached out and took the lantern from its resting place. The guardian's light flickered, and then went out, leaving the room in darkness. Evelyn felt the guardian's presence fade, and she knew that she had taken the first step on a perilous journey.

As she made her way down the stairs, the wind howled louder, and the waves crashed against the cliffs with renewed fury. Evelyn could feel the guardian's watchful eye on her back, and she knew that she had to be careful. She had to protect the secret, and she had to protect the guardian.

As she reached the bottom of the stairs, she looked back at the lighthouse, its lantern now dark and silent. She knew that she had taken a risk, but she also knew that she had to do what was right. She had to protect the guardian and the secret that it held.

With a deep breath, Evelyn stepped out of the lighthouse and into the stormy night. She held the lantern high, its light cutting through the darkness, and she set off towards the town, determined to protect the secret and the guardian from the haunting touch from the beyond.
